TAMDAR AERI-bago Validation Experiment (TAVE) Daily Summary ----------------------- Date: 27 February 2005 CST (Sunday) 0000-2400 UTC Location: Tennessee Air National Guard at MEM Airport Operators: K. Bedka, T. Wagner http://cimss.ssec.wisc.edu/tamdar/ Weather Conditions: Highs in the low 60s. Ceiling started out high, then moved lower as day progressed. Light rain started slightly before 2300 UTC. Instrument Status: * Surface sensors (temperature, relative humidity, pressure and winds) working and archiving. * Ceilometer working. * GPS system has been deployed and is collecting data. * AERI working and archiving, with occasional hatch closers as appropriate for rain. * Radiosonde system is working much more clearly as operators are becoming accustomed to software hiccups. 0100 Launch normal, data good. 1430 Launch normal, data good. Operators slightly overfilled the balloon, so it had a more rapid rise rate than normal. 1615 Launch normal, data good. 2015 Launch normal, data good. 2300 Launch normal, data good. All launch times are +/- 3 minutes of listed schedule times to accomodate ATC requests. There are 31 unused radiosondes left and 4 full tanks of helium plus an additional 1-2 launches in the current tank. Miscellaneous: No crew changes to report for today.
